I was frustrated by that game as well and it is mainly from things that I don't think are that hard to fix. It's all about prioritizing and thinking in terms of the team. Clearing a creep wave only benefits you, unless the tower is getting hit hard. Killing the dragon gives the team 950 gold. If there looks like a fight could happen at the dragon, you should already be on your way there.Defending a low hp tower probably isn't going to help as much (although I'm guilty of that too, but I can shield the turret )
If their whole team is there and there are only 3 of us there you can't just engage and hope for the best. Trying to steal the dragon is fine, but there is a good chance that person will die. You should safely try and help that person get away, but NOT engage. Better to have the one person die than all three. It's all or nothing really, especially late game when it's easier to get caught. Just let them have it and avoid a big push.
As a support, I'm going to try and do all I can to help you get away. The problem is, you need to know when to start running. Hesitating gets us both killed. I'm happy to sacrifice myself for another player so please, abandon me (I'm assuming you are atleast 1/2 health).
Another thing is when ganking, pay attention to how healthy your co-gankers are. You might be at full health, with red/blue, but if I have no mana, I really can't do much. Lay on some damage, don't push the advantage too much unless a kill is certain and then cover the lane briefly if needed.

Well, you eventually get to a point that the whole team understands when to split up and farm and when to be together. Its just that you have to have a solid foundation of understanding when and how to play together before you can add the complexity of knowing when to split off to farm gold/xp. Basically I'm saying that our understanding of how to play as a team isnt good enough to play like a very good team where the players are able to split off a lot more and still be together as a team when need be. CLG doesnt have to be together as a team very much because they understand when and how to break off and how to quickly get back together.
For example, right now we have people just randomly clearing waves or grabbing minor objectives. Its like the team will be saying we should set up at baron to stop them from getting it, and one person goes to clear bot real quick and another person goes to grab blue and tells the team to wait. In the meantime the other team plows through the baron before the people who left can get back.
Or the one we had the other day. We cleared baron and had the buff. So we all gathered mid well past the river and were ready to push. Then one person said they wanted to go B to buy an item. Thats just not a good choice to leave the team there. You are locking up 4 people on your team for over a minute each with a baron buff to get 40 AP or whatever. Those 4 people now have to sit around doing absolutely nothing for a minute because one person left. Its just not worth it. That kind of stuff is just killing our teamwork because somebody is always doing stuff like that. Its not one person, but like I said, if everybody does this 20% of the time, we are basically never going to be together as a team doing team things.
Once we get used to being together more as a team people will start to figure out when they can break off to quickly grab a buff or clear a wave. But right now we just spend almost no time together, so we need to establish that being together is the norm, not the exception.

W does not do a lot of damage to a single target. Single target hits from 4k mana and 300 AP would only be 235, from q it would be 520. W only dishes serious pain when in a tight group of enemy champs, where they get nailed by the direct hits. Splash doesn't make the spell equal killer damage values from some of the more dangerous single target nukes. It does mean late game Ryze with Will of the Ancients can drop three thousand hitpoints off the enemy team and take himself from near death to full health inside two seconds.
Your real boost from the ult against a single target is going to be the spell vamp. You can walk right up to a Kog or something, bitch slap him in the face while he's snared and chewing your ass down, and walk away from the creep wave at full health. You can kill the typical carry with your second q almost as fast as you can cast it after initiation, picking up a thousand hitpoints from your w during the interim. With a CD under 3 seconds, q is back in action almost immediately after casting w and e. Your burst damage is horrendous, your sustained damage approaches AD carries. Throw a Lich bane into the mix, and you're pretty much alternating AA's and q's for 400+ damage when team fights start, with the full treatment every eight seconds or so from w and e. Things die fast.

Madred's is obscenely cost effective even at 2k hp, I don't rush it though, PD first, Madred's comes on Kog after you've gotten your AS up and your W maxed, when the enemy team is uber tanky.
I usually play AD Kog though, not AS Kog. AS Kog is magic damage, nubs that go AD as Kog and build a Madreds are boning their team. PD and IE make the world go round there, not adding even more magic damage. You need 160+ AD just to match w's magic damage against a carry. For a 4k hitpoint tank, it's a serious investment to be AD.

Last hit if your other lanes are doing so so, drop if your other lanes are pushing or pushed. Once the towers drop, team fights start and your victorious position becomes whatever the team as a whole is in. If you can keep your lane dominated without dropping the first tower, you get to press a monetary advantage until something slides, leaving under fed opponents to butcher.
